The mainframe hosts more than 70% of mission-essential data and there is no doubt that data is the most regulated artifact in the application economy. Therefore, limiting rights to only what mainframe administrators need makes for a very strong and necessary security practice. Watch this webcast replay, featuring CA ACF2 Software Engineer David Klopf to explore : • What the CA ACF2 CASECAUT resource class feature enables • How the CA ACF2 CASECAUT resource class feature provides granular security • And why it’s absolutely necessary to implement granular security controls for mainframe environments Secure the mission essentials of your business.
